About Black Friend by Frederick Joseph
In 'Black Friend', Frederick Joseph invites readers into a candid exploration of race, friendship, and the complexities of navigating a world often divided by color. The book tackles the uncomfortable truths about racism and privilege, emphasizing the importance of allyship and understanding in friendships across racial lines. Joseph shares personal anecdotes and insights that resonate deeply, urging readers to confront their own biases and engage in meaningful dialogues about race. His narrative is both heart-wrenching and empowering, serving as a call to action for everyone to be better friends and allies.
'Black Friend' is an essential read for anyone interested in social justice, inclusivity, and the dynamics of contemporary friendships.
